IP查询
查询
你查询的IP:[120.138.206.97] 地理位置:印度
最新查询
119.152.90.116
119.190.4.1
221.247.246.102
60.116.88.139
221.116.27.245
119.122.140.97
221.50.129.8
119.5.193.160
60.164.175.244
120.138.206.97
124.249.105.26
203.119.32.243
124.172.80.181
210.14.128.228
119.41.19.226
202.91.100.135
202.41.240.227
119.18.224.85
118.88.32.172
203.135.160.119
116.252.125.55
202.85.208.99
118.91.240.254
203.222.192.90
123.180.84.221
210.79.224.16
202.38.140.147
221.172.80.97
221.196.102.86
210.78.11.216
123.99.128.160